<br /> <br />ARTICLE XXII - GROUP INSURANCE <br /> <br />22.1 Effective January 1, 2025, the EMPLOYER will contribute 87 percent funding level for <br />insurance contributions for the life of the contract to the Operating Engineers, Local 49 Health and <br />Welfare Administrators for Group Health and Dental Insurance. <br /> <br />22.2 Employees may participate, at their own expense, in additional life insurance as an add- <br />on to City sponsored plans approved under the EMPLOYER'S current insurance provider. <br /> <br />22.3 It is understood that the EMPLOYER'S only obligation is to pay the EMPLOYER <br />contribution for group insurance premiums as agreed to herein. The EMPLOYER is not liable for <br />claims as a result of a denial of insurance benefits by an insurance carrier. <br /> <br />ARTICLE XXIII - HOLIDAYS <br /> <br />23.1 The EMPLOYER will provide thirteen (13) paid holidays as follows: <br /> <br />Holiday Observance Day <br /> 23.2 In the event that New Year's Day, Independence Day, Veteran's Day, or Christmas Day fall <br />on a Sunday, the following Monday shall be a paid holiday. If any of the preceding holidays <br />fall on a Saturday, the preceding Friday shall be a paid holiday. <br /> <br />23.3 Employees required to work on a designated holiday shall be compensated one and one- <br />half (1.5) times their base hourly pay rate for each hour worked, plus Holiday pay. <br />Employees required to work on the actual holiday shall be compensated two (2) times <br />their base hourly pay rate for each hour worked plus holiday pay if the actual holiday <br />qualifies for holiday pay in section 23 1. <br /> <br />
